Ever had a crush on your best friend?

That feeling when you’re a thirty-year-old gay virgin with no social life, nosy neighbors and a lot of awkward, secret fantasies revolving around your straight best friend? Yeah, that’s me right now.

Brendan Kinkaid was there for me during the darkest period of my life, so when the sexy pilot shows up suspended and needing a place to crash, there’s no question that I’ll take him in.

That’s when things get weird.

He’s acting like a stranger. A stranger who wants to spend his two-week layover taking our friendship to another level. It's either the beginning of a great porno or a disaster waiting to happen.

I’m tempted to give in, but no matter what he says, I know he’s not looking for a permanent place to land. And I’m not sure I can live with what I’ll lose when he flies away again.

Warning: This book contains explicit m/m sex. Yep. Two guys getting naked and falling in love. With each other. Don’t act so surprised. It may also contain bungee cord bondage, exhibitionism, massages with happy endings, a large cast of characters, and Peruvian flutes. Did I mention the sex?

*This book has characters from book 1 of the Finn Pub romance series as well as a few from the bestselling Finn Factor series, but it can be read as a standalone if you don’t feel like binging.

R.G. Alexander is a New York Times and USA Today Bestselling author who has written over 50 erotic paranormal, contemporary, urban fantasy, sci-fi/fantasy and LGBTQ romance books for multiple e-publishers and Berkley Heat. She’s also self-published several best-selling series.

She has lived all over the United States and worked all sorts of jobs in her life, including nurse and lead vocalist, but for the last seventeen years, she’s been a writer of all things romance. Now she can’t imagine doing anything else.

RG feels lucky every day that she gets to share her stories with her readers, and that she is happily married to a man known affectionately as The Cookie—her best friend, research assistant, and the love of her life.

This story was nearly incomprehensible to me. I've never enjoyed R.G. Alexander's work but saw this novella and thought, Why not? After all, it's short and free on Kindle Unlimited.

Turns out I should have listened to my gut.

First of all, this book is NOT a standalone. Alexander is obsessed with her characters and won't leave them be.

Her writing style can best be described as "chatty." She breaks the fourth wall and talks AT the reader. Authors, unless you're Kurt Vonnegut, stop with that shit. It's awkward.

Both MCs are annoying, and the story focused as much on Miller's friend Austen and her new love interest as it did on Miller's own lukewarm romance with his friend and slut extraordinaire, Brendan.

The last chapter is kind of sweet, I admit. There's a dog, a girl named Fred, and a plane. Who doesn't want to fly off into the sunset?

Sadly, it wasn't enough to fix all the broken bits and meandering plot.

This was just OK. Not my favorite by a long shot. Maybe it's time to retire the Finns if we are working with way outside characters that are part of a tertiary group of characters that are part of, I think, a secondary set of characters, through marriage (in law families). That all seem to be gay, or nearly so. Honestly, the group is so big now, it's hard to remember who anyone is. These big huge series' (i'm looking at a lot of authors here) need cliff notes to remind us who everyone is from which books so that we can keep up.

Besides this barely being a Finn book by association, I didn't feel any chemistry between Brendan and Miller. I disliked womanizing, Brendan a lot and I felt like his whole mid life GFY was more of a midlife crisis but I don't think I could get past the things he said to Miller before he abandoned him for 8 months. That is not a person who loves another person and puts them first. Also, I felt like the author had no idea who she wanted to make Miller be. His personality was all over the place. One quirk, both calling Miller "Millie" and his mom always being referred to as Aurelia Day, full name, even by her son, was just...weird and pulled me away from the book each time.

The sex scenes were long and involved and sexy but I ended up skimming a lot because they were 10-15 pages long at least.

Nice try but I want to get back to the core of the Finns or better yet, let's see a whole new unrelated book from RG Alexander.

Took me a minute to place all the characters in this story in regards to the greater Finn world, but it didn't take too long. Miller and Brendan have been friends for years after meeting during Miller's mother's illness. While Miller's had a crush on Brendan for almost the whole time he's always kept it to himself since Brendan is very clearly straight and more than a bit of a player. Now Brendan's suspended from his job as a pilot and been kicked out of his condo and shows up for a dinner with Miller and one of his friends completely drunk. And then things go off the rail for Miller, because drunken Brendan makes a pass at Miller out of nowhere and now it's all Miller can think about.

This story suffers a little from lack of back story, but man is the connection between Miller and Brendan hot. I liked that since it was Brendan making the decision that he was interested in Miller he was all in from the beginning. He didn't waver in his commitment and didn't have too many issues as a straight guy interested in a gay man. The little bit of angst came from Miller not trusting how serious that Brendan really was. He's used to seeing Brendan get on a plane and leave, he never expects him to stay.

I really do enjoy this series and the characters. It's a fun little spin off.
